Independence

Independence In search of freedom, many braved the high seas, Needing to flee the chains of their home countries. Desiring a fresh start in a far-off land; Educating their children to understand. Plymouth, Jamestown, Hampton, and other such sites; Enduring hardships, attacks, and other fights. Now viewing self-rule, like Paine, as Common Sense; Declaring to England their independence. Early clashes at Lexington and Concord; Not shrinking from gunfights or edge of a sword. Claiming patriots’ victory at Yorktown; Earning a U.S. republic, not a crown.
